view run/f/finally_11_A.d @ 1117:9393c8f2bc1e

[Issue 303] delegate in finally Frank Benoit <benoit@tionex.de> 2006-08-21 news:eccer4$2mda$1@digitaldaemon.com
author thomask
date Fri, 25 Aug 2006 11:42:39 +0000
parents
children 1ee9a0dd42d9
line wrap: on
line source

// $HeadURL$
// $Date$
// $Author$

// @author@	Frank Benoit <benoit@tionex.de>
// @date@	2006-08-21
// @uri@	news:eccer4$2mda$1@digitaldaemon.com
// @desc@	[Issue 303] delegate in finally

module dstress.run.f.finally_11_A;

int func2( char[] msg ){
	return msg.length;
}

int func( char[] delegate() dg ){
	return func2( dg() );
}

int main(){
	try{
	}finally{
		if(func("some text") != "some text".length){
			assert(0);
		}
	}

	return 0;
}